a,button{outline:none}#shopify-section-header{position:sticky;top:0;z-index:10}.announcement-bar__message{padding:5px;font-size:12px}.call-text{background:#f7f7f7;text-align:center;font-size:12px;text-transform:uppercase;font-weight:600;padding:7px 0;z-index:10;position:relative}.site-header__logo{margin:10px 0}.site-nav{margin:20px 0}.site-nav__link{font-size:13px}.site-nav a,.site-nav__label{text-transform:uppercase;font-weight:600}.site-nav--has-centered-dropdown .site-nav__child-link--parent .site-nav__label{text-transform:none;font-weight:600!important}.site-nav__childlist ul ul .site-nav__label,.site-nav__dropdown .site-nav__label{text-transform:none;font-weight:400!important;font-size:16px}.site-nav__childlist{width:100%}.site-nav__link--button{padding:3px 6px}.site-nav__dropdown li{width:33%}.site-nav--has-dropdown:hover .site-nav__dropdown,.site-nav--has-dropdown:focus .site-nav__dropdown{display:block;top:27px!important}.template-index .main-content{padding-top:0}#shopify-section-16243606711c79683d{padding-top:0;padding-bottom:0}.slideshow__text-content .mega-title{text-shadow:0 0 0px rgba(0,0,0,.4);font-size:48px}#shopify-section-1624426917d8515cf8{background-color:#f1f1f1;padding:20px 0 40px}.fout-box{display:flex;height:50px}.fout-box-icon{display:flex;width:42px}.fout-box-title.h3{font-size:16px;line-height:50px;margin-bottom:0;margin-left:10px}.Categories .Categories-list{display:flex;-ms-flex-wrap:wrap;flex-wrap:wrap;margin-right:-15px;margin-left:-15px}.Categories .Categories-list .single-Categories{flex:0 0 33.333333%;max-width:33.333333%;padding-right:15px;padding-left:15px;position:relative;margin:15px 0;height:428px;overflow:hidden}.Categories .Categories-list .single-Categories a{overflow:hidden}.Categories .Categories-list .single-Categories a img{width:100%;transition:transform 2s;height:100%;object-fit:cover}.Categories .Categories-list .single-Categories .bottom-text{position:absolute;left:40px;margin:0 auto;font-size:1.6em;color:#000;top:30px;text-transform:uppercase;font-weight:600}.Categories .Categories-list .single-Categories .bottom-text h6{color:#c2121a;font-size:14px;margin-bottom:0}.Categories .Categories-list .single-Categories .bottom-text h4{color:#333;font-size:20px;margin-bottom:0}.Categories .Categories-list .Categories-0{-ms-flex:0 0 50%;flex:0 0 50%;max-width:50%}.Categories .Categories-list .Categories-1{float:left;max-width:100%;height:325px}.Categories .Categories-list .Categories-2,.Categories .Categories-list .Categories-3{float:left;max-width:50%;height:295px}.Categories .Categories-list .Categories-4{-ms-flex:0 0 41.666667%;flex:0 0 41.666667%;max-width:41.666667%;height:650px}.Categories .Categories-list .Categories-two-inline{-ms-flex:0 0 58.333333%;flex:0 0 58.333333%;max-width:58.333333%}.section-header h2{font-size:30px;text-transform:inherit;letter-spacing:inherit}.index-section{padding-top:35px;padding-bottom:35px}.section-header{margin-bottom:25px}.feature-row__image-wrapper{margin-bottom:0}.product-card__image-with-placeholder-wrapper{height:280px;overflow:hidden;border:#ededed 1px solid;padding:15px;border-radius:0 20px 0 0}.product-card__title{font-size:14px;margin-top:8px;margin-bottom:8px;display:inline-block}.price__badges--listing{display:none}.price__regular .price-item{color:#c21e25}#shopify-section-162444399714f3909e .feature-row__image-wrapper{max-width:60px}a.icon-hover{display:block;padding:15px 11px 2px;font-size:16px;font-weight:300}a.icon-hover:hover{background-color:#fcf1f2}.box-white{text-align:center;width:40%}.off-box-icon{width:100px}.hero .mega-title{margin:10px 0}.hero .mega-title,.hero .mega-subtitle p{text-shadow:0 0 0px rgba(0,0,0,.4);text-transform:uppercase;color:#000}.hero__btn{margin-top:10px}.newsletter-section{background:url(/cdn/shop/files/newsletter-bg.jpg) no-repeat center;background-size:cover;padding:7% 0;text-align:left}.box-w{width:40%}.newsletter-section h2{margin-bottom:0}.newsletter-section p{color:#727272;margin-bottom:0}.form-single-field{max-width:45rem;margin-bottom:0}.newsletter-section .input-group__field{background:transparent;border:#000 1px solid}.newsletter-section .input-group__btn .btn{background:transparent;border:#000 1px solid;color:#000}.site-footer{border-top:#f0f0f0 1px solid}.site-footer .h4{text-transform:uppercase;margin-bottom:15px}.site-footer__hr{margin:-10px 0 20px}.site-footer__rte a{border-bottom:0!important}.site-footer__rte a:hover{border-bottom:1px solid #4e4e4e!important}.site-footer__social-icons{text-align:left}.site-footer .grid__item{padding-left:0;margin-top:10px}.site-footer .list--inline>li{padding:0 10px;border-left:1px solid #adadad}.site-footer .list--inline>li:first-child{border-left:0}.site-footer .social-icons .icon{width:20px;height:20px}.template-collection .main-content,.template-product .main-content,.template-page .main-content,.template-cart .main-content{padding-top:15px;padding-bottom:50px}.breadcrumb{margin-bottom:10px}.breadcrumb a{color:#909090}.filters-toolbar-wrapper{border-bottom:0;border-top:0;margin-bottom:0}.spf-product-card__inner{height:250px;overflow:hidden;border:#ededed 1px solid;padding:15px;border-radius:0 20px 0 0}.spf-product-card__image-wrapper{padding-top:100%!important}.sort-by label[for]{background:#fff;cursor:default}span.spf-product-card__oldprice{font-size:14px;font-weight:100}.gf-top_one .gf-block-content{width:50%}.product-single__title{margin-bottom:0}.variant-sku{margin-bottom:10px;display:block}.product__price{margin-top:10px}.price-l{float:left;padding-right:5px;font-weight:600}.product-form{padding-top:0}.swatch-label{font-size:18px}.swatch-view{margin-top:0!important}.custom-field__free-shipping{margin:7px 0 15px}.custom-field__free-shipping .custom-field--value{background:url(https://cdn.shopify.com/s/files/1/1310/4089/t/20/assets/free.png) no-repeat 121px;text-transform:uppercase;font-weight:600}.product-form__item{padding:0}.product-form__item--submit .btn--secondary-accent{background-color:#c11e1f;color:#fff;border-color:#c11e1f}.product-form__item--submit .btn--secondary-accent:not([disabled]):hover,.btn--secondary-accent:focus{background-color:#951718;color:#fff;border-color:#951718}.product-form__item--submit .shopify-payment-button .shopify-payment-button__button--unbranded{background-color:#fff;color:#c11e1f;border-color:#c11e1f}.product-single__description{margin-top:0}.sku-l{float:left;margin-right:8px}@media only screen and (min-width:220px) and (max-width:1299px){.site-nav__childlist ul ul .site-nav__label,.site-nav__dropdown .site-nav__label{font-size:14px}}@media only screen and (min-width:220px) and (max-width:991px){.slideshow__text-content.slideshow__text-content--vertical-top{top:50px}.slideshow__text-content .mega-title{font-size:35px}.fout-box-title.h3{line-height:20px}.Categories .Categories-list .Categories-1{height:235px}.Categories .Categories-list .Categories-2,.Categories .Categories-list .Categories-3{height:200px}.Categories .Categories-list .Categories-4{height:467px}.product-card__image-with-placeholder-wrapper{height:150px}}@media only screen and (min-width:220px) and (max-width:750px){.number-text{display:block}.slideshow__text-wrap--mobile{margin-bottom:20px;top:0;background-color:transparent}.slideshow__arrows--mobile~.slideshow__text-content--mobile{padding-top:0rem}.slideshow__text-content .mega-title{font-size:18px}.slideshow__btn--mobile{min-height:1rem;line-height:1.2;margin-top:1rem}.fout-box{height:40px}.fout-box-title.h3{font-size:12px;line-height:30px}.fout-box-icon{width:30px}.fout-box-icon img{width:100%;height:fit-content}.Categories .Categories-list .Categories-two-inline{-ms-flex:100%;flex:100%;max-width:100%}.Categories .Categories-list .Categories-1{height:185px}.Categories .Categories-list .Categories-2,.Categories .Categories-list .Categories-3{height:185px;max-width:100%}.Categories .Categories-list .Categories-4{height:185px;-ms-flex:100%;flex:100%;max-width:100%}.Categories .Categories-list .Categories-4 img{object-fit:contain!important;background-color:#eaeaea}#shopify-section-162444399714f3909e .grid__item{width:50%}#shopify-section-162444399714f3909e .grid--flush-bottom>.grid__item{margin-bottom:0}.box-white{width:50%}.off-box-icon{width:70px}.hero .mega-subtitle p{font-size:15px}.hero .mega-title{font-size:17px}.box-w{width:100%}.section-header h2{font-size:25px}.site-footer__content{padding:0}.site-footer__linklist-item{padding:5px 0}.site-footer__hr{margin:20px 0 0}}#product-slider .slick-next.slick-arrow{right:0;height:48px;width:48px;border-radius:50%;background-color:#fff;box-shadow:0 3px 6px #22192433;border:2px solid transparent;transition-duration:.25s;transition-timing-function:cubic-bezier(.65,.05,.36,1);transition-property:background-color,transform,color,border-color,margin;z-index:1}#product-slider .slick-next.slick-arrow:hover{border-color:#c11e1f;color:#c11e1f;background-color:#f7f3f6}#product-slider .slick-prev.slick-arrow{left:0;height:48px;width:48px;border-radius:50%;background-color:#fff;box-shadow:0 3px 6px #22192433;border:2px solid transparent;transition-duration:.25s;transition-timing-function:cubic-bezier(.65,.05,.36,1);transition-property:background-color,transform,color,border-color,margin;z-index:1}#product-slider .slick-prev.slick-arrow:hover{border-color:#c11e1f;color:#c11e1f;background-color:#f7f3f6}.bottom-nav-slider .slick-next.slick-arrow,.bottom-nav-slider .slick-prev.slick-arrow{display:none!important}.bottom-nav-slider .single-thumb{width:56px!important;height:56px;margin:0 auto;border:2px solid #fff;position:relative;box-sizing:content-box;border-radius:8px;overflow:hidden}.bottom-nav-slider .slick-current .single-thumb,.bottom-nav-slider .single-thumb:hover{border:2px solid #c11e1f}.bottom-nav-slider .single-thumb img{position:absolute;left:0;right:0;top:0;bottom:0;margin:auto;max-height:90%;border-radius:8px}.bottom-nav-slider{max-width:360px;margin:0 auto}.slick-slide img.zoomImg{display:none}.slideshow__slide.height{height:650px}.product__policies,.call-text{display:none}
/*# sourceMappingURL=/cdn/shop/t/7/assets/custom.css.map */
